Final expenses are the costs your household pays for your funeral or cremation, and for other things you could desire during that time, like a gathering to celebrate your life. Although thinking of final costs can be hard, knowing what they set you back and ensuring you have a life insurance policy large sufficient to cover them can help spare your household an expense they could not be able to afford.

One choice is Funeral service Preplanning Insurance coverage which enables you pick funeral product or services, and fund them with the purchase of an insurance plan. One more alternative is Last Expenditure Insurance Policy. This type of insurance gives funds directly to your recipient to assist spend for funeral and various other expenses. The amount of your final expenditures relies on several points, consisting of where you reside in the USA and what sort of final arrangements you want.

It is forecasted that in 2023, 34.5 percent of households will choose funeral and a greater percent of family members, 60.5 percent, will choose cremation1. It's estimated that by 2045 81.4 percent of households will certainly pick cremation2. One factor cremation is becoming much more preferred is that can be cheaper than interment.

Medicare only covers medically required costs that are needed for the medical diagnosis and therapy of an illness or condition. Funeral costs are not taken into consideration clinically needed and for that reason aren't covered by Medicare. Last expenditure insurance coverage supplies a simple and fairly low-cost method to cover these expenditures, with policy advantages varying from $5,000 to $20,000 or even more.

People usually acquire final cost insurance coverage with the objective that the recipient will utilize it to spend for funeral costs, impressive debts, probate costs, or various other associated costs. Motorcyclists come in different types and present their own advantages and incentives for signing up with. Cyclists are worth checking into if these extra alternatives use to you. Riders consist of: Accelerated death benefitChild riderLong-term careTerm conversionWaiver of premium The accelerated survivor benefit is for those who are terminally ill. If you are critically ill and, depending upon your specific policy, figured out to live no longer than six months to two years.

The Accelerated Fatality Advantage (most of the times) is not exhausted as earnings. The drawback is that it's mosting likely to minimize the fatality advantage for your beneficiaries. Getting this additionally requires proof that you will certainly not live previous six months to two years. The youngster cyclist is acquired with the concept that your child's funeral service expenditures will certainly be completely covered.

Protection can last up until the kid turns 25. Note that you may not be able to authorize your kid up if he or she endures from a pre-existing and dangerous condition. The long-term care motorcyclist is comparable in principle to the increased death benefit. With this one, the idea behind it isn't based on having a brief quantity of time to live.

There are 2 kinds of final expenditure insurance:: This type is best for people in fairly good health who are seeking a method to cover end-of-life expenses.

Protection amounts for simplified concern plans generally increase to $40,000.: This kind is best for people whose age or health and wellness avoids them from getting other sorts of life insurance policy coverage. There are no health requirements in any way with guaranteed concern plans, so anyone that satisfies the age requirements can normally certify.
